54 LUCKNOW DRIVE is a very large detached house of 168m², built sometime between 1930 and 1949, which could now be worth an estimated £757,383. It was last sold for £750,000 in November 2023, which was around 134% above the average November 2023 detached price in the City of Nottingham local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was July 2021,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the City of Nottingham local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E sales from August 2021 and November 2023 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the August 2021 sale was for 154%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 154% above the HPI over time, until the November 2023 sale, where it falls to 134%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 134% above the HPI.

What might 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E be worth now?

54 LUCKNOW DRIVE might now be worth an estimated £757,383.

This is based on house price inflation of 1%, between November 2023 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the City of Nottingham local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 1%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E of £750,000 on 24th November 2023. For the value to have increased from £750,000 to £757,383 over the two years and nine months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the City of Nottingham local authority area.
  • The November 2023 sale price of £750,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E has not materially changed since November 2023.

54 LUCKNOW DRIVE: Plot and Title Map

54 LUCKNOW DRIVE sits on a plot of roughly 0.273 of an acre, or 1,105m². The below map shows the location of 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 54 LUCKNOW DRIVE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
